Raja Shivaji Week-by-Week Box Office Collections
| Week / Day | Collection (Nett India) |
|---|---|
| Week 1 | Rs. 61.75 crore |
| Week 2 | Rs. 28.00 crore |
| 3rd Friday | Rs. 1.60 crore |
| 3rd Saturday | Rs. 3.00 crore |
| 3rd Sunday | Rs. 3.75 crore |
| 3rd Monday | Rs. 1.15 crore |
| 3rd Tuesday | Rs. 1.50 crore |
| 3rd Wednesday | Rs. 1.10 crore |
| 3rd Thursday | Rs. 0.85 crore (est.) |
| Total (21 days) | Rs. 102.70 crore |

A Historic Milestone for Marathi Cinema
Raja Shivaji closed its 3rd week at around Rs. 12.95 crore, registering a 53% drop from the previous week — a healthy hold for a film in its third week. The movie has already crossed the Rs. 100 crore mark and emerged as the highest-grossing Marathi film of all time. YouTube
That alone makes Raja Shivaji a landmark. To put it in perspective, Marathi cinema has historically struggled to crack the Rs 50 crore club consistently. Getting past Rs 100 crore in India is a watershed moment for the language and its industry.

What Comes Next?
The film still has some fuel left and is expected to see a good spike in its 4th weekend. Based on current trends, it is projected to close its entire theatrical run around the Rs. 110–115 crore mark in India. YouTube
Raja Shivaji has a significant share of its collections coming from outside Maharashtra — though within the state itself, it will likely fall below Baipan Bhari Deva and Sairat in terms of core market performance. Expectations were set high given how Tanhaji and Chhaava performed with historical themes, but those were pan-India Hindi releases with much wider reach. YouTube
Still, what Raja Shivaji has achieved as a primarily Marathi language film is genuinely impressive and sets a new benchmark for the industry.
